GYFTY fiber optic cable is a non-metallic cable 6 cores
 

GYFTY fiber optic cable is a non-metallic cable used for power transmission systems, excessive thunder areas, and high

electromagnetic interface. The cable tubes, which are filled with filling compounds, are stranded around the FRP strength member.

Then the aramid yarn is applied over waterproof material, the cable is completed with a PE sheath. GYFTY cables are available

from 2 core to 144 core. It is used in high-voltage areas for long-distance aerial or duct application

GYFTY Fiber Optic Cable Is A Non-Metallic Cable 6 Cores 0
  • Central Strength Member (CSM): glass fiber reinforced plastic rod (FRP), with PE sheath covering when needed.

  • Buffer Tube: PBT plastic material, containing 6 fibers and filled with a suitable water tightness compound.

  • Filler Elements: nature PP plastic rods, when needed.

  • Stranding: loose tubes (and fillers), SZ stranded around the CSM.

  • Longitudinal Water Tightness: dry core with water swellable elements.

  • Glass yarns: anti-rodent

  • Ripcord(s): 1 polyester ripcord under sheath.

  • Outer Sheath: PE

Application
  • Adopted to Outdoor distribution
  • Adopted to trunk power transmission system
  • Access network and local network in high electromagnetic interfering places
